industrial slant 6

The main difference right off the bat is typically the camshaft is ground for a steady dedicated rpm. (What ever the machine that engine was designed for) and the distributor. Carb may be also a factor but being such a low horse power maybe not. It may or may not be drilled for power steering brackets.

This is what I’ve found with marine /6 and also /6 in older material handling items like Lulls and forklifts, and generators.
